Understanding Lipedema: A Brief Overview
Lipedema, a chronic and often misunderstood condition, affects many individuals, primarily women, and is characterized by an abnormal accumulation of fat in the legs, thighs, and sometimes arms.
The causes of lipedema often include genetic factors and hormonal influences.
Common lipedema symptoms involve swelling, tenderness, and a disproportionate body shape, leading many to seek understanding and freedom from the physical and emotional burdens it imposes.
